Types of Park Towers

While there is considerable diversity within the concept, certain types have gained prominence due to their innovative approaches:

  1. Vertical parks : Incorporating extensive green spaces on rooftop areas or façades.
  2. Green roofs : Extending plant life onto building rooftops for insulation and stormwater management.
  3. Biophilic design : Directly integrating elements of nature into the interior spaces to create healthier environments.

These types embody a synthesis of technology, aesthetics, and ecological awareness in urban planning, reflecting ongoing efforts to redefine how buildings interact with their surroundings.

Limitations and Risks

While the Park Tower concept holds considerable promise, several challenges must be addressed to ensure effective implementation:

  1. Environmental Impact : Potential for increased energy consumption due to vertical extensions.
  2. High Maintenance Costs : Ongoing upkeep required for extensive plant systems or advanced technologies.
  3. Spatial and Economic Constraints : Adapting this concept within existing urban landscapes can prove challenging due to factors like budget constraints, zoning regulations.

By acknowledging these limitations, stakeholders can better navigate the complexities of integrating park tower principles into real-world projects.
